It is 1967, and Larry Gopnik, a physics professor at a quiet Midwestern university, has just been informed by his wife Judith that she is leaving him. She has fallen in love with one of his more pompous acquaintances Sy Ableman.

A Serious Man is a dense, philosophical tragicomedy that functions as an intellectual puzzle about the uncertainty of existence and the silence of God. While critics and many viewers celebrate its masterfully crafted ambiguity and thematic depth, it remains a polarizing experience for those who find its slow pace and lack of definitive resolution frustrating.

Cinematography The film features meticulously crafted, atmospheric cinematography by Roger Deakins that perfectly complements the directors' precise vision.
Acting Michael Stuhlbarg provides a compelling, nuanced performance that effectively anchors the protagonist’s increasingly chaotic life.
Screenplay The script is densely layered with allegories, philosophical inquiries, and sharp, dark humor that demand multiple viewings to fully decode.
Pacing The film's pacing is deliberately contemplative and slow, which appeals to viewers seeking intellectual stimulation but exhausts those expecting a traditional comedic narrative.
Accessibility The narrative's heavy reliance on internal Jewish cultural codes and obscure metaphorical subtext creates a barrier to entry for some audiences, limiting its broader accessibility.
Ending The ambiguous, abrupt ending serves as a profound meditation on the meaninglessness of life for some, while others view it as a frustrating failure to provide a satisfying conclusion.
